Pharmaceutical Giant Bristol-Myers Squibb Expands AI Integration, Deploys Claude Platform to 30,000 Employees

Bristol-Myers Squibb (BMY.US) is rolling out Anthropic's flagship Claude AI platform to over 30,000 employees, significantly expanding the application of artificial intelligence and AI agents across its research, clinical development, and corporate operations.

This collaboration represents a major evolution in Bristol-Myers Squibb's AI deployment strategy. The company is moving beyond the conversational tools that defined the first wave of enterprise AI applications, advancing towards agentic capabilities. These capabilities are being integrated into the daily workflows and systems that underpin its scientific research and global operations.

Furthermore, Bristol-Myers Squibb stated it is utilizing Anthropic's programming tool, Claude Code, to accelerate the development of its software and AI models. The company is also currently evaluating the application of Claude AI agents in areas including research, drug development, and commercial and medical affairs.

Eric Cawdler-Abrams, Head of Life Sciences at Anthropic, commented, "By providing employees with access to Claude's agentic capabilities connected to thousands of internal data sources, Bristol-Myers Squibb is building a unified intelligence layer. This layer can generate clinical study reports from underlying trial data, extract the correct scientific context from decades of internal research, or trace the root cause of production deviations in real-time."

Anthropic's competitor, OpenAI, has also secured partnerships with key industry leaders. In 2024, OpenAI announced an agreement with biotechnology giant Moderna to automate business processes and earlier this year entered a deal with Wegovy manufacturer Novo Nordisk to accelerate drug discovery.
